Is Cyprus energy dependent?
Cyprus as an island is totally isolated from EU energy links and electricity networks and remains the most energy dependent country in the European Union. Cyprus is completely isolated from EU energy interconnections. About 95% of the primary energy use was imported in 2015.

Will Cyprus build a HVDC converter station?
The Republic of Cyprus in July 2020 issued its final building permit for the construction of the HVDC converter station in Cyprus.
What is EuroAsia Interconnector?
Connecting Kofinou, Cyprus to Hadera, Israel and Korakias, Crete, Greece, the EuroAsia Interconnector is a major Project of Common Interest (PCI) of the European Union and a priority Electricity Highway Interconnector Project as an energy highway bridging Asia and Europe.
Is EuroAsia Interconnector a project of common interest?
A meeting between the European Commission and Cyprus authorities took place on 27 February 2019, in Nicosia. In a joint communique they again expressed full support for the timely implementation of the EuroAsia Interconnector as a Project of Common Interest and they recognised EuroAsia Interconnector as the official project promoter.
What happened to EuroAsia Interconnector?
Subsea cables for EuroAsia Interconnector to be produced by Nexans, who won a contract worth 1.43 billion euros, signed on 19 July 2023. The entire project was paused by the Greek government in March 2025 after payments to French cable maker Nexans were frozen, and the Italian research ship, Ievoli Relume, returned to Italy.
